Abstract
A pre-hung door and casing retention device and a method of latching and unlatching a pre-hung door and casing. The door includes a tubular body configured to be receivable in a door lock cylinder opening and a door latch opening. A male portion has an extending post with a plurality of teeth extending from at least one side of said post, the male portion receivable in a latch bolt opening and the door latch opening. An elongated engagement portion has a first end fastened in the tubular body, an opposed second end extending from the tubular portion and a protrusion engaging teeth on the male portion when inserted into the tubular portion and wherein the protrusion is disengaged from the teeth when a withdrawal force is exerted on the engagement portion.

(22) Between the first end and the second end of the engagement portion 60 is a protrusion 82. When the male portion 50 is inserted in the tubular body 44 of the device, the protrusion 82 engages the teeth on the male portion 50 in order to engage and lock the male portion to the tubular body 44.
(23) As best seen in
(24) The elongated engagement portion 60 is both flexible and resilient. The engagement portion 60 may be released from the inserted and locked position. Holding or gripping the grip 80 and exerting a withdrawal force on the elongated portion 60 will cause the angle between the sides to increase, thereby extending the length of the elongated portion 60, lowering the level or position of the tip of the protrusion 82, and releasing the male portion 50 from the engagement portion 60. The device may then be removed without any tools or other equipment.
(25) The present invention accordingly provides a retention device that may be installed without any tools or other equipment and that may be removed without any tools after the door and casing have been transported and installed in the door opening.
